If you want function Dolphin HD is the way to go. I've been able to do more with it than any other browser. And with the gesture feature, plus all the free adons,it's almost like having my computer again(had to sell it to pay the rent), just smaller. With Dolphin HD and "Clipbot" I can copy and paste URL's and entire pages of text between multiple pages just like the PC browser(pages are indexed just like a PC browser). I've gone back and forth between as many as 4 pages with the ease of a PC. With the speed dial on the home page I can go straight to the Optimus "V" forum with one touch(Xscope has this as well). The tool bar is just a swipe away on the right,out of sight. The quick setting and bookmarks are hidden on the left side, just a swipe away.
In the tool bar you can minimize the page and select any of a ? number of pages(There is room for 6 maybe more,but it might freeze up the more pages you put on the browser), all without having to scroll up to the tabs.
